产业经济学跨院虚拟研究平台讲座通知

演讲题目:The Design Science Research Method
演讲人:Minder Chen, Associate Professor, Martin V. Smith School of Business and Economics, California State University Channel Islands
演讲时间:2011年7月20日9:30-11:00
演讲地点:博学楼1407
演讲内容:
In this tutorial, we will review the evolution of design science (i.e., systems development) research in the information systems field. The process, opportunities, risks, and challenges in conducting design science research will be elaborated. The complementary relationships between systems development research methodology and other research methodologies will be explained. Examples of researches in design science will be discussed to illustrate how to apply such an approach to information systems research. Participants are encouraged to bring their design science research projects into the discussion.
 
Outline
1. A Brief Historical Design Science Research Method
2. Review of Landmark Frameworks and Literature
3. The Lifecycle of Design Science Research
4. Risk Mitigation in Design Science Approach
5. Design Science Research Guidelines
6. Interactions among Research Methods
7. Evolution of Emerging Technologies and Its Impacts to Design Science Research
8. Case Studies of Design Science Research
9. Conclusion
 
演讲人简介:
 Minder Chen received a B.S. in Electrical Engineering from National Taiwan University in 1979, an M.B.A. from National Chiao Tung University in 1983, and a Ph.D. in Management Information Systems from the University of Arizona in 1988.  He is currently Associate Professor of Management Information Systems and Chair of Business and Economics Program at the Martin V. Smith School of Business and Economics, California State University Channel Islands. He was formerly an Associate Professor of Information Systems and Operations Management in the School of Management at George Mason University. While at GMU, he was the Director of Technology Program (an Executive Master Program in Information Technology Management) and Area Coordinator of the Decision Science and Management Information System area. His primary research interests include service management, electronic commerce, Web service and SOA, business reengineering and change management, computer-aided software engineering, collaboration technologies and virtual teams, IT offshore outsourcing, and object-oriented systems development methodology.
 
He has published papers in Journal of Management Information Systems, Service Science, Decision Support Systems, International Journal of E-Business, Database, Journal of Organizational Computing, Expert Systems with Applications, IEEE Transactions on Knowledge and Data Engineering, International Journal of Human Computer Studies, Journal of Electronic Commerce Research, Journal of Computer Information Systems, IEEE Transactions on Systems, Man, and Cybernetics, Journal of Small Group Research, Information Systems and e-Business Management, Information Systems Management, Industrial Management and Data Systems, and IEEE Software. 
 
He has been involved in studying methods and tools for business process reengineering and software reuse for DOD's Corporate Information Management Office. He has also worked with governments and private-sector businesses, such as Fairfax County Government, US Court, Industrial Technology Research Institute, DOD Center for Information Management, American Management Systems, and Wizdom Systems Inc. in their information engineering, client/server migration, and business reengineering efforts. He has given presentations and seminars in China, U.S.A., Taiwan, Singapore, Hong Kong, and Spain on service management, electronic commerce, systems development methodology, group decision support systems, and “I-Ching (The Book of Changes) and Management”.
 
He is the co-editor-in-chief of Service Science journal, Associate Editor of Electronic Commerce Research Journal, Program Co-Chair of the Third Workshop of E-Business, December 2004. He co-edited a special issue on Web Services and Electronic Commerce at Journal of Electronic Commerce Research (2003). He is the invited keynote speaker on “XML Web Services and E-Business” at International Conference on Information Systems 2002 in Spain, sponsored by Microsoft. He gave a keynote speech on design sciences research at the 18th International Conference on Information Management, Taipei, May 2007.  He gave a tutorial on “Design Science Research Method” at Pacific Asia Conference on Information Systems, Taipei, July 2010.
